手机端如何覆盖页面

在手机端覆盖页面,首先确保网站采用响应式设计,使用CSS媒体查询调整布局。优化图片和视频,确保加载速度。利用JavaScript实现动态内容加载,减少页面跳转。测试不同设备兼容性,确保用户体验一致。

imagesource from: pexels

引言:手机端覆盖页面的重要性与挑战

在数字化时代,手机端已成为用户获取信息、进行交易的主要渠道。手机端覆盖页面作为网站的重要组成部分,其重要性不言而喻。然而,随着用户需求的不断升级和设备种类的日益增多,优化手机端页面体验面临着诸多挑战。本文将深入探讨手机端覆盖页面的重要性,分析当前面临的挑战,并介绍一系列优化方法,以帮助您提升手机端页面覆盖效果。

手机端覆盖页面不仅能够提升用户体验,还能增强网站的搜索引擎排名,从而吸引更多潜在用户。然而,在优化过程中,我们需要面对诸多挑战,如响应式设计、图片和视频优化、JavaScript动态内容加载以及设备兼容性测试等。只有深入了解这些挑战,并采取有效的优化策略,才能确保手机端页面在竞争激烈的市场中脱颖而出。

本文将围绕以下几个方面展开:

一、响应式设计的应用

  1. 什么是响应式设计
  2. 如何使用CSS媒体查询调整布局
  3. 响应式设计的最佳实践

二、优化图片和视频

  1. 图片格式的选择与压缩
  2. 视频的优化技巧
  3. 懒加载技术的应用

三、利用JavaScript实现动态内容加载

  1. 动态内容加载的原理
  2. 常见JavaScript库的使用
  3. 减少页面跳转的实例分析

四、测试不同设备兼容性

  1. 常见设备兼容性问题
  2. 测试工具和方法
  3. 确保用户体验一致性的策略

通过以上方法,我们将帮助您优化手机端页面覆盖效果,提升用户体验,从而在激烈的市场竞争中占据有利地位。接下来,让我们一起深入了解这些优化方法,为您的手机端页面注入活力!

一、响应式设计的应用

1、什么是响应式设计

随着移动互联网的迅速发展,移动设备的屏幕尺寸、分辨率等差异巨大。为了满足不同设备上的访问需求,响应式设计应运而生。响应式设计是一种网页设计理念,通过灵活的布局和媒体查询,使网页能够适应不同尺寸和分辨率的设备。

2、如何使用CSS媒体查询调整布局

CSS媒体查询是一种非常实用的技术,可以针对不同设备的特点进行布局调整。以下是一些使用CSS媒体查询的示例:

设备 媒体查询条件 CSS样式
桌面屏幕 width: 1280px or more 页面布局为2列布局
手机屏幕 max-width: 767px 页面布局为1列布局
平板屏幕 768px <= width < 1280px 页面布局为1列布局,适应平板屏幕

通过以上示例,我们可以看到,当屏幕宽度超过1280px时,页面布局为2列布局;当屏幕宽度小于或等于767px时,页面布局为1列布局;当屏幕宽度在768px到1280px之间时,页面布局为1列布局。

3、响应式设计的最佳实践

为了提高响应式设计的效率和效果,以下是一些最佳实践:

  • 使用CSS预处理器,如Sass或Less,提高代码可维护性。
  • 使用CSS框架,如Bootstrap或Foundation,减少重复劳动。
  • 利用响应式图片技术,如懒加载和图片资源优化,提高加载速度。
  • 注意元素大小和间距,确保在不同设备上显示良好。

通过以上措施,我们可以实现一个适应性强的响应式设计,为用户提供更好的浏览体验。

二、优化图片和视频

在手机端覆盖页面时,图片和视频的优化同样重要。这不仅关乎页面加载速度,还直接影响到用户体验。以下是几种常见的优化方法:

1、图片格式的选择与压缩

图片格式直接影响到图片的质量和文件大小。以下是一些常见的图片格式及其特点:

图片格式 优点 缺点
JPEG 压缩率高,适合照片 不支持透明度
PNG 支持透明度,适合图标 压缩率相对较低
GIF 动画效果,适合简单图片 文件较大

在手机端页面中,建议根据图片类型选择合适的格式。例如,照片类图片使用JPEG格式,图标类图片使用PNG格式。同时,对图片进行压缩,以减小文件大小,提高加载速度。

2、视频的优化技巧

视频在手机端页面中占据较大空间,优化视频对提升页面加载速度至关重要。以下是一些视频优化技巧:

  • 选择合适的视频格式:H.264是当前主流的视频编码格式,具有较高的压缩率和较优的画质。
  • 调整视频分辨率:根据目标设备屏幕尺寸调整视频分辨率,避免浪费带宽。
  • 使用视频压缩工具:使用视频压缩工具减小视频文件大小,提高加载速度。

3、懒加载技术的应用

懒加载技术可以延迟加载非可视区域的图片和视频,从而提高页面加载速度。以下是一些实现懒加载的方法:

  • 使用原生JavaScript实现懒加载:通过监听滚动事件,判断图片是否进入可视区域,再进行加载。
  • 使用第三方库实现懒加载:例如,LazyLoad库、InfinityScroll等。

通过以上方法优化图片和视频,可以有效提升手机端页面的加载速度,为用户提供更好的浏览体验。

三、利用JavaScript实现动态内容加载

1. 动态内容加载的原理

动态内容加载(Dynamic Content Loading),顾名思义,是指在用户请求页面时,并非一次性加载所有内容,而是根据用户的操作和需求动态加载所需内容。这种技术可以减少初始页面加载时间,提高用户体验。其原理主要依赖于JavaScript和DOM操作。

2. 常见JavaScript库的使用

为了简化动态内容加载的实现过程,许多优秀的JavaScript库应运而生。以下列举一些常用的库:

库名 简介
jQuery 一个快速、小型且功能丰富的JavaScript库,支持跨浏览器。
Vue.js 一个用于构建用户界面的渐进式框架,具有响应式数据绑定和组件系统。
Angular.js 一个由Google开发的开源Web应用框架,具有双向数据绑定和模块化。
React 由Facebook开发的一个用于构建用户界面的JavaScript库。

这些库可以帮助开发者轻松实现动态内容加载,提高开发效率。

3. 减少页面跳转的实例分析

在实现动态内容加载时,减少页面跳转是一个重要的目标。以下是一个实例分析:

场景:用户在阅读一篇文章时,希望了解更多相关信息,如作者介绍、评论等。

解决方案

  1. 使用JavaScript监听用户点击文章标题的事件。
  2. 当用户点击标题时,动态加载作者介绍、评论等内容,而无需跳转到新的页面。
  3. 通过修改DOM结构,将加载的内容插入到文章页面中。

通过这种方式,用户可以无需离开当前页面,即可获取更多信息,从而提高用户体验。

综上所述,利用JavaScript实现动态内容加载可以优化手机端页面覆盖效果,提升用户体验。在实际操作中,开发者可以根据需求选择合适的库和实现方法。

四、测试不同设备兼容性

1、常见设备兼容性问题

在手机端页面优化过程中,设备兼容性测试是至关重要的环节。常见设备兼容性问题主要包括:

  • 屏幕尺寸不匹配:不同设备的屏幕尺寸差异较大,可能导致页面布局错乱或内容显示不全。
  • 分辨率差异:不同设备的分辨率不同,会影响图片、字体等元素的显示效果。
  • 触摸事件不支持:部分设备不支持触摸事件,导致页面无法正常响应点击等操作。
  • 浏览器兼容性问题:不同浏览器对HTML、CSS、JavaScript等技术的支持程度不同,可能导致页面在某些浏览器上无法正常显示。

2、测试工具和方法

为了确保手机端页面的兼容性,可以采用以下测试工具和方法:

  • 浏览器开发者工具:多数浏览器都内置了开发者工具,可以帮助开发者模拟不同设备的屏幕尺寸、分辨率等,检测页面布局和显示效果。
  • 在线兼容性测试工具:如BrowserStack、Sauce Labs等,可以在线模拟多种设备的浏览器环境,测试页面的兼容性。
  • 移动设备测试平台:如real devices、Genymotion等,可以提供真实移动设备进行测试,更贴近用户实际使用场景。

3、确保用户体验一致性的策略

为了确保不同设备上的用户体验一致性,可以采取以下策略:

  • 自适应布局:使用CSS媒体查询等技术,根据不同设备的屏幕尺寸和分辨率自动调整页面布局和样式。
  • 响应式图片:使用响应式图片技术,根据不同设备的屏幕尺寸和分辨率加载不同尺寸的图片,保证图片显示效果。
  • 跨浏览器测试:针对主流浏览器进行兼容性测试,确保页面在不同浏览器上都能正常显示。
  • 用户反馈收集:收集用户在不同设备上的使用反馈,及时调整和优化页面设计和功能。

通过以上测试和优化措施,可以有效提升手机端页面的兼容性,为用户提供一致、流畅的浏览体验。

结语

总结全文,强调通过以上方法可以有效提升手机端页面覆盖效果,呼吁读者在实际操作中不断优化和测试,提升用户体验。在手机端覆盖页面并非一蹴而就,而是需要我们不断探索和实践。只有持续关注技术发展,紧跟行业趋势,才能在激烈的市场竞争中脱颖而出。让我们携手共进,为打造更加完美的手机端页面而努力!

常见问题

1、响应式设计与自适应设计的区别是什么?

响应式设计是一种布局方式,它能够自动适应不同设备的屏幕尺寸,通过CSS媒体查询实现。而自适应设计则是基于固定尺寸的设计,需要为不同的设备准备不同的页面。简单来说,响应式设计更注重用户体验,能够提供一致的浏览体验,而自适应设计则更侧重于控制页面布局。

2、如何选择合适的图片格式?

在选择图片格式时,应考虑图片的质量和文件大小。常见的图片格式有JPEG、PNG和GIF。JPEG格式适用于照片,具有较好的压缩效果;PNG格式适合图标、logo等,支持透明背景;GIF格式适用于动态图片。此外,还可以考虑使用WebP格式,它结合了JPEG和PNG的优点,具有更好的压缩效果和更小的文件大小。

3、动态内容加载会影响页面速度吗?

动态内容加载可以在不刷新页面的情况下,加载部分内容,从而提高用户体验。不过,如果动态内容加载不当,可能会导致页面加载速度变慢。为了避免这种情况,应合理规划动态内容的加载时机,避免在用户刚进入页面时加载过多内容。

4、如何进行跨设备兼容性测试?

进行跨设备兼容性测试,可以采用以下方法:

  1. 手动测试:在多种设备上打开网站,检查页面布局、功能和性能是否正常。
  2. 测试工具:使用在线测试工具,如BrowserStack、Sauce Labs等,模拟不同设备的浏览环境进行测试。
  3. 代码审查:检查代码中的兼容性问题,如浏览器前缀、属性兼容等。
  4. 使用跨浏览器测试框架:如Selenium、Cypress等,自动化测试不同设备的浏览环境。

通过以上方法,可以有效地进行跨设备兼容性测试,确保网站在不同设备上都能提供良好的用户体验。

原创文章,作者:路飞SEO,如若转载,请注明出处:https://www.shuziqianzhan.com/article/74844.html

(0)
上一篇 18小时前
下一篇 18小时前

相关推荐

  • 如何查看别人制作的网页

    要查看别人制作的网页,首先打开浏览器,输入网页的URL地址。可以使用开发者工具(按F12或右键选择“检查”)查看网页的HTML、CSS和JavaScript代码。通过分析这些代码,可以了解网页的结构和设计。此外,还可以使用“查看源代码”功能(通常是右键点击页面选择“查看页面源代码”)来获取更多细节。

    32秒前
    0201
  • 如何看待汉外混用词

    汉外混用词在现代社会中越来越常见,反映了全球化背景下的文化交流。这种用法既能增加语言的丰富性,也可能导致语言纯正性的争议。合理使用汉外混用词,能提升表达效率和时尚感,但过度依赖则可能削弱母语表达能力。平衡汉外混用,尊重语言规范,是关键。

    40秒前
    0116
  • 如何查域名接入商名称

    要查询域名接入商名称,首先访问域名信息查询网站如ICANN或Whois查询工具。输入目标域名,系统会显示注册信息,包括接入商名称。注意部分域名信息可能被隐私保护隐藏。

    49秒前
    0233
  • 公司英文网站如何建立

    建立公司英文网站需先明确目标市场,选择合适的域名和主机。使用WordPress等CMS平台简化建站过程,确保网站设计简洁、导航清晰。优化SEO,包括关键词研究、元标签设置和高质量内容撰写。最后,进行多设备测试和持续更新,提升用户体验和搜索引擎排名。

    1分钟前
    0410
  • 百度如何判断新站

    百度判断新站主要依据域名年龄、收录历史和反向链接。新域名通常被视为新站,缺乏历史数据。百度会通过爬虫抓取新站内容,评估其质量和原创性。初期可能进入沙盒期,需持续更新高质量内容、优化内链和外链,提升信任度。

    1分钟前
    0172
  • 如何做到域名重定向

    实现域名重定向,首先需购买目标域名并设置DNS解析。使用服务器或网站管理工具(如cPanel),在“域名重定向”功能中输入原域名和目标域名,选择重定向类型(如301永久重定向)。保存设置后,原域名访问将自动跳转至目标域名,确保SEO权重传递。

    1分钟前
    0373
  • 网络营销如何申请域名

    申请域名是网络营销的第一步,首先选择合适的域名注册商,如阿里云、腾讯云等。然后进行域名查询,确保所选域名未被注册。接着填写注册信息,包括个人或企业资料,并选择注册年限。支付费用后,域名即可生效。最后,将域名解析到服务器IP,确保网站正常访问。

    2分钟前
    0430
  • 拟物图标阴影如何制作

    制作拟物图标阴影,首先使用设计软件如Adobe Illustrator或Sketch。选择图标,添加图层样式,选择‘投影’选项。调整阴影的颜色、透明度、角度、距离和大小,使其符合拟物风格。注意细节,如阴影的柔和度和光源方向,确保阴影自然、逼真。

    2分钟前
    0133
  • 去公安局如何备案

    去公安局备案,首先准备好身份证、户口本等必要证件。前往当地公安局户籍科或出入境管理科,填写备案申请表,提交相关材料。工作人员审核通过后,即可完成备案。建议提前电话咨询具体流程和所需材料,避免多次跑腿。

    2分钟前
    0203

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注